The Badminton School Programme provides the opportunity for primary schools in Meath to get involved in a new sport. Playing Badminton not only improves balance, flexibility, cardio & coordination but significantly improves motor skills. Social skills are further enhanced as players can also work as part of a team in a cooperative manner to develop and initiate game strategies to win a match.
Badminton Ireland and Meath Sports Partnership teamed up to roll out the Meath Schools Badminton Programme in 2020. The aim of the programme is to introduce children to the Sport of Badminton in a social, structured, supportive and enjoyable environment.

This programme is valued at over €600 per school and is heavily subsidised by Badminton Ireland and Meath Sports Partnership. Thirteen schools took part in the 2019 programme with 19 teachers receiving training and over 351 pupils participating.
Cost: €50 per school
Suitable for: 5th and 6th class students
Available to: Primary schools in Meath
Partners: Badminton Ireland
